What is End of Lease Cleaning?
Definition and Purpose of End of Lease Cleaning
End of lease cleaning, often referred to as bond cleaning, is a comprehensive cleaning service required when a tenant is moving out of a rental property. The primary purpose is to restore the property to its original condition, meeting the expectations of landlords or real estate agents. This thorough clean ensures that tenants can recover their bond deposits, which can often be a significant amount!
Typical Scenarios for Hiring End of Lease Cleaning Services
Many people choose to hire end of lease cleaning services in various situations, such as:
- Moving out of a rental property
- Preparing for a final inspection by the landlord
- After a long-term tenancy
- When renovating or deep cleaning before new tenants arrive

Definition and Purpose of Regular Cleaning
The Role of Regular Cleaning in Home Maintenance
Regular cleaning refers to the routine maintenance of a home, focusing on keeping spaces clean and organized. It includes tasks that are typically performed we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ly to maintain a pleasant living environment. Think of it as the upkeep that prevents dirt and clutter from building up over time!
Frequency and Typical Tasks for Regular Cleaning
Regular cleaning tasks can vary depending on personal preferences, but common activities include:
- Vacuuming and mopping floors
- Dusting surfaces and furniture
- Wiping down kitchen counters and appliances
- Cleaning bathrooms, including sinks and toilets

Bond Cleaning and Move Out Cleaning: An Overview
Understanding Bond Cleaning in the Context of Lease Agreements
Bond cleaning is specifically tied to lease agreements and is a crucial aspect of the moving out process. It often involves thorough inspections by landlords to ensure properties are kept in good condition. Failing to meet these cleaning standards could result in losing part — or even all — of your bond!
